github在linux & mac下的仓库同步

本文详细介绍了如何在Linux或Mac环境下通过SSH方式设置并从GitHub同步仓库到本地的过程。包括SSH密钥的配置、使用git clone命令克隆仓库、初始化本地仓库、连接远程仓库、推送及拉取代码等步骤。

linux(mac)下从github同步仓库到本地的方法

比较详细的博客,感谢作者
mac git

1.设置ssh

参见上面mac git

2.用ssh方法git clone到本地

git clone git@github.com:usr/repo

若文件比较小可以不单独下载,直接pull下来

3.cd到要同步的仓库建立git

git init//初始化仓库

4.连接到仓库并其起别名叫做origin

git remote add origin git@github.com:lovXin/NoteBook.git
git pull origin master//推到叫做origin的仓库的master branch下

5.进行编辑更改比如新建了test/test.py,查看

git status//查看文件状况
git add test/test.py
git add . //全部添加

5.上传,同步

git commit -m"readme/change info"//确认
git push -u origin master//上传
git push -u origin master -f//强制上传会使github原内容丢失,可以一次性解决版本冲突问题,不推荐多人协同时候使用
git pull --rebase //从github同步
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值